Record and Growth:
On-line poker emerged in belated 1990s because of breakthroughs in technology and net. The initial internet poker room, Planet Poker, was launched in 1998, attracting a small but enthusiastic neighborhood. But was in early 2000s that on-line poker practiced exponential development, primarily as a result of intro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.
